Thursday night was an exciting time in Philadelphia for PRO WRESTLING UNPLUGGED that ended the only way it could; with people on their feet to the chants of PWU PWU PWU.

UGLY BABY started things off by warming up the crowd, tossing candy, & dancing with the kids at ringside.

THE KRASH KREW (KWAME & GEMINI w/ REV. RON STARR) made quick work of ASHE SAMUELS & PHIL BOO. It took a mid-air tackle from GEMINI while SAMUELS attempted a moonsault that gave KRASH KREW the win & SAMUELS some possible broken ribs.

CJ ODOYLE gave a message that ODOYLE does rule at PWU, defeating Primetime TEDDY FINE, escorted by Joe Steimen.

A technical contest between PLAZMA & ERIC MATLOCK was ruled a no contact after an attack on both men by BIG SLAM. It took the 7 Foot Monster ANNIHILATION to clear the ring. You know DAMIEN SLUGGA is watching as ANNIHILATION showed he might just be the best big man in Philly.

ARAMIS pinned DAN BARRY in an awesome match up.

MICKIE KNUCKLES tapped out MISSY SAMPSON.

In a tremendous match, Z-BARR & DANNY DEMANTO vs. THE ANGUS BROTHERS vs. ALL MONEY IS LEGAL saw an over the top DEMANTO suicide dive & impressive innovation from THE ANGUS BROTHERS & ALL MONEY IS LEGAL, it was pillar to wall to post. The offense of ALL MONEY IS LEGAL pulled away the victory.

IAN ROTTEN wanted to remind that he is Undisputed King of Hardcore just five days after loosing the PWU HARDCORE TITLE to CORPORAL ROBINSON. Unfortunately, the target of his rage was rookie JOE ETTELL. ROTTEN walked away with a victory, while security & referees carried the pieces of ETTELL to the back.

General Manager JOHN HOUSE arrived with two huge announcements. PRO WRESTLING UNPLUGGED will make its SOUTHERN CALIFORNIA debut IN NOVEMBER, featuring HUMAN TORNADO, IAN ROTTEN, JOEY RYAN, & J.J. PEREZ. Youll find out a lot more in the months to come.

HOUSE also announced an opportunity for two XFW TRAINING ACADEMY graduates to vie for any title of their choosing, announcing power of The CompletePETE HUNTER would face the agility of the slimy DETOX. DETOX hit The passion of the Detoxthrough a table to score himself the victory.

In a LUMBERJACK STRAP MATCH, HELTER SKELTER, escorted by TARA MURPHY, Penthouses own ANNIE SOCIAL, & OXY COTTON attempted to put away The ORIGINAL PitbullGARY WOLF. With the PWU locker room armed with leather straps, it was like raw meat to sharks, especially when SKELTER was thrown out of the ring. WOLF walked away the victor after a driving suplex through a table.

The PWU TAG TEAM champions THE SAT proved they are the best tag team today, retaining their titles against JAVAIR & AKBAR after their signature Spanish Fly.

For the PWU WORLD HEAVYWEIGHT TITLE, Primetime AMY LEE announced as she was the most hardcore woman in PWU, her boy JOHNNY Angel KASHMERE would challenge champion DEVON MOORE in a falls count anywhere, no DQ match. MOORE was left to fend off the attacks of both KASHMERE & LEE, but still retained after a brainbuster through a table.

MOOREs celebration was cut short once again as SABIAN appeared out of nowhere to assault the already worn down champion. It was none other than TRENT ACID who cleared the ring of SABIAN. ACID helped MOORE to his feet, only to send him crashing down again with a Yakuza to the face!

PWU returns September 16 to the New Alhambra Sports & Entertainment Center. Already announced, PWU WORLD HEAVYWEIGHT champion DEVON MOORE will defend his title against TRENT ACID.
